Michael Little, of York, Maine, peacefully passed away on March 17, 2026.
Michael was born on July 8, 1943, in Dunkirk, NY, the son of Frank and Doris Little. He grew up in Fredonia, NY where he excelled at athletics. He furthered his education, graduating from Cornell University and earning Master’s Degrees from New York University and the University of Virginia.
Michael met his wife of 56 years, Sheryl, when they were in graduate school at NYU. Their teaching careers took them to Washington, DC. In 1977, they moved to York, Maine, where they raised their two children, Jeremy and Andrea.
Michael taught science and coached soccer, basketball, and track at Marshwood High School for 30 years. He enjoyed watching his own teams as well as his children’s teams on athletic fields.
In retirement, Mike was an avid golfer and tennis player. He was an active member of the York Golf and Tennis Club where he served on the board of directors for many years. He enjoyed watching his grandchildren play sports, traveling coast to coast to catch their games. He leaves behind his wife, Sheryl, son Jeremy, daughter Andrea, grandchildren Joselyn, Thatcher, Noah, and Beckett, and his brother Douglas Little.
